Strengths and Weaknesses
Every product has its pros and cons, and the Lodge Dutch Oven is no exception.
- Strengths:
- Exceptional heat retention and distribution.
- Stunning design that enhances kitchen aesthetics.
- Versatile for various cooking methods.
- Weaknesses:
- Heavier than some alternatives, which may be cumbersome for some users.
- Requires careful handling to prevent chipping of the enamel.
Design and Build Quality
The Lodge Dutch Oven is crafted from high-quality cast iron, which is known for its ability to retain heat. The enameled finish not only adds a touch of elegance but also protects the cast iron from rust and wear. The overall design is both functional and aesthetically pleasing, making it a centerpiece in any kitchen.

Real-Life Performance
In real-life scenarios, the Lodge Dutch Oven shines. From simmering soups to baking bread, it performs exceptionally well. The enameled surface prevents sticking, making cleanup a breeze. However, be cautious with high heat; while it can withstand up to 500°F, it’s best to start with medium heat to avoid damaging the enamel.
